Abstract

A field experiment was carried out during the spring season of 2023 in a farmer's field in the Kuldarah area of ​​Altun Kopri district in Kirkuk Governorate, with the aim of knowing the effect of 2,4-D 72% herbicide on the growth of broad-leaved weeds accompanying the white corn crop, the dry and green fodder yield of this crop, and the qualitative traits in terms of the percentage of protein and fiber for six varieties of Sorghum (Sorghum bicolor L.) The experiment was applied according to the Randomized Complete Block Design (R.C.B.D.) with three replications, The treatments included (2,4-D herbicide, weed control and weed-free treatment, the varieties were (Buhuth - Giza - Rabeh - Lilo - Enqaz - J). The 2,4-D herbicide was sprayed before emergence using a (16) liter capacity continuous pressure backpack pump at a quantity of 1.5 liters. ha-1, then it was mixed with the soil to prevent the light effect on the herbicide. The results of the statistical analysis indicated that spraying 2,4-D herbicide before emergence recorded the highest weed inhibition rate, reaching 79.111%, and the lowest weed index rate for green and dry fodder yields, reaching 9.742% and 24.637%, respectively, and an increase in the green and dry fodder yield, reaching 48.427 tons. ha-1 and 11.495 tons. ha-1, respectively, the percentage of protein and fiber increased by 8.940% and 53.768% respectively. As for the varieties, the Bohouth variety was superior and recorded the highest weed inhibition rate of 30.889%. The Giza variety was superior in the weed index trait for dry fodder yield and recorded the lowest average weed index of 21.279%. The varieties (J, Giza and Bohouth) were superior in the green fodder trait and recorded 45.079, 44.860 and 44.103 respectively. The interaction coefficients between the study factors showed a noticeable variation in most of the studied traits, as the Bohouth variety combination was superior when controlled with 2,4-D 72% herbicide before germination in the inhibition rate trait and recorded the highest average of 92.667%, as well as the lowest percentage of weed index for dry fodder yield, which reached 10.550%. The dry fodder obtained It reached 13.476 tons. ha-1, while in terms of qualitative traits, the combination of class (J) with 2,4-D herbicide was superior, as it recorded the highest average of 9.496%.
